This is a stable release of WESTPA 2.0, called v2022.01. WESTPA v2022.01 is incompatible with previous versions (v2020.XX) and will not work with simulations generated using previous versions.
This build introduces major upgrades and restructuring to the previous WESTPA software package. In order to use this build concurrently with older WESTPA releases on the same computer, we suggest updating your current WESTPA v1.0 build (v2020.XX) to v2020.05 (or later). Key features of the new WESTPA 2.0 software include features critical to efficiency and ease of use:
- Installation as a standard Python package using pip or conda install
- A generalized resampler module for implementing both binned and “binless” WE strategies, including the minimal, adaptive binning (MAB) scheme
- Streamlined handling of large simulation datasets using the HDF5 framework
- More efficient rate-constant estimates using the RED scheme and history augmented Markov State Model (haMSM) restarting plugin
- Developer-friendly tools for creating new WE methods including automated CI tests
- Improved ease-of-use as with a Python API
